SUMMARY:

Interprofessionality is currently presented as fundamental for the training of health professionals who aim at truly comprehensive care for patients and teamwork. In this sense, the development of collaborative skills comes to help teachers and students to achieve this goal. Interprofessional Education recognizes and respects the specific assumptions of each profession and protects its identity. By dealing with the difference, it works towards achieving competency-based outcomes within a common framework. The general objective of this master's conclusion work is to propose elements for the construction of a matrix of collaborative competences for the Multiprofessional Residency Program in Health with Area of Concentration in Neonatal Intensive Care of a teaching maternity hospital. The proposal presented in this work was designed from the perspective of guiding the training and training process of residents, with regard to collaborative skills. This is a qualitative secondary study, of the bibliographic review and document analysis type, carried out at the Maternity School Januário Cicco (MEJC), Natal, Rio Grande do Norte. The sources of investigation were the Political Pedagogical Project (PPP) of the Multiprofessional Residency in Health with Area of Concentration in Neonatal Intensive Care of the aforementioned maternity hospital and competency matrices found in the literature. The study was carried out in two stages. The first consisted of a bibliographic survey about the collaborative skills necessary for the training of health professionals in reading the PPP and other matrices. The second stage aimed to build a matrix proposal that was developed based on four axes: interpersonal relationships and communication; professionalism and ethics; sense of responsibility and proactivity; person, family and community centered approach. Each axis presents the competences desired by the graduate of the Multiprofessional Residency in Health with a Concentration Area in Neonatal Intensive Care at MEJC. The purpose is that the proposal presented here provides elements for the elaboration of an instrument to assess the collaborative skills of the program's residents.
